Jelly Roll Won Big At The Grammys

On Sunday, February 1, Jelly Roll won the first three Grammys of his career.

The Recording Academy hosted the biggest names in music for the Grammy Awards in Los Angeles, California. Hosted by Trevor Noah, the night featured incredible performances from musicians across genres.

The standout performances included the Post Malone-led tribute to the late Ozzy Osbourne, as well as Reba McEntire’s In Memoriam tribute set to the tune of her song “Trailblazer.” That performance was extra emotional seeing as her son, Brandon Blackstock, was one of the being being honored in the segment.

RELATED: Reba McEntire Leads Moving In Memoriam Performance At Grammy Awards

Before the Grammys’ live broadcast even started, Jelly Roll learned he won not one but two Grammy Awards: Best Country Duo/Group Performance for “Amen” with Shaboozey, and Best Contemporary Christian Music Performance/Song for “Hard Fought Hallelujah” with Brandon Lake.

These awards were announced in a ceremony that took place before the live broadcast, so Jelly Roll and his wife, Bunnie XO, found out as they were getting ready to walk the red carpet. She was getting ready in a different hotel room, so once she heard the news, she ran to his room. As her caption states, while she was uploading this video, he won another Grammy!

During the live broadcast, Jelly Roll was nominated for the award for Best Contemporary Country Album. He was up against Miranda Lambert, Tyler Childers, Kelsea Ballerini, and Eric Church, and ended up winning the category!

In a video posted to Bunnie’s social media accounts, Jelly Roll said he thought Ballerini would take home the award, though he did cheer for every artist nominated.

Jelly Roll Broke Down In Tears Accepting his Grammy Award

The second presenters Lainey Wilson and Jeff Goldblum announced Jelly Roll’s name, he immediately broke down in tears.

He walked on stage and gave all his Glory to God and Jesus, saying, “They’re going to try to kick me off here, so just let me try to get this out. First of all, Jesus, I hear you, and I’m listening. Lord, I am listening. Lord.”

Then, he took time to thank his wife, who he credits for saving him.

“Second of all, I want to thank my beautiful wife,” he said. “I would have never changed my life without you. I would have ended up dead or in jail. I would have killed myself if it wasn’t for you and Jesus. I thank you for that.”

Jelly Roll then spoke about how, at one point in his life, all he had to his name was a tiny bible and a radio the same size in his jail cell.

“I believed that those two things could change my life. I believe that music had the power to change my life, and God had the power to change my life. And I want to tell y’all right now Jesus is for everybody. Jesus is not owned by one political party. Jesus is not owned by no music label. Jesus is Jesus, and anybody can have a relationship with Him. I love you, Lord,” he said.
